服务器构建构建Linux服务器:最小的构建要求

服务器构建:最小的构建要求

1. 引言

构建一个基础的Linux服务器是许多企业和个人的需求。然而,构建一个服务器并不总是一件简单的事情。本文将介绍构建一个最小的Linux服务器所需的要求,并提供一些相关的指导。

2. 选择合适的硬件

构建一个服务器的首要考虑是选择合适的硬件。以下是一些最低硬件要求:

处理器:至少具有多核心、2GHz的处理能力。

内存:至少8GB RAM。

存储:至少具有100GB的硬盘空间。

网络接口:具有千兆以太网接口。

请注意,这仅仅是最低要求。实际上,根据服务器的用途和预期的负载,您可能需要更高配置的硬件。

3. 选择合适的操作系统

选择合适的操作系统是构建Linux服务器的下一步。常见的Linux发行版包括Ubuntu、CentOS、Debian等。这些发行版都提供了稳定可靠的服务器版本。

您可以根据服务器的目标和个人喜好来选择操作系统。请确保选择支持长期支持(LTS)的版本,以便获得更新和安全补丁。

4. 安装和配置服务器

一旦选择了硬件和操作系统,接下来是安装和配置服务器。

首先,通过创建一个启动盘或安装ISO文件来安装操作系统。根据操作系统的不同,安装过程可能会有所差异。请参考操作系统的官方文档以获得详细的指导。

一旦操作系统安装完成,您需要进行基本的服务器配置。这包括设置主机名、网络配置、防火墙设置等。

下面是一个设置主机名的示例:

$ sudo hostnamectl set-hostname myserver

下面是一个设置网络配置的示例:

$ sudo vi /etc/network/interfaces

下面是一个设置防火墙的示例:

$ sudo ufw enable

$ sudo ufw allow ssh

$ sudo ufw allow http

$ sudo ufw allow https

根据您的需求和服务器的用途,您还可以安装和配置其他服务,如Web服务器(如Nginx或Apache)、数据库服务器(如MySQL或PostgreSQL)等。

5. 更新和维护服务器

一旦服务器配置完成,您需要定期更新和维护服务器以确保安全和稳定性。

首先,您应该定期更新操作系统和安装的软件。这可以通过运行以下命令来实现:

$ sudo apt update

$ sudo apt upgrade

其次,您应该定期检查服务器日志,以了解任何异常或潜在的问题。这对于及时发现可能的安全漏洞和故障非常重要。

结论

构建一个最小的Linux服务器需要仔细选择硬件、操作系统,进行安装和配置,以及定期更新和维护。通过遵循以上步骤,您将能够构建一个基础的Linux服务器以满足您的需求。

免责声明:本文来自互联网,本站所有信息(包括但不限于文字、视频、音频、数据及图表),不保证该信息的准确性、真实性、完整性、有效性、及时性、原创性等,版权归属于原作者,如无意侵犯媒体或个人知识产权,请来电或致函告之,本站将在第一时间处理。猿码集站发布此文目的在于促进信息交流,此文观点与本站立场无关,不承担任何责任。

操作系统标签